Getting the technical side right is crucial for effective email marketing for startups.
Email Domain Warmup: This is the iterative process of establishing a positive sender reputation with major internet service providers (ISPs). Blasting thousands of cold messages from a newly registered domain triggers immediate spam flags. Proper domain warming requires starting with small daily batches and scaling volumes over several weeks.
Email Deliverability: This dictates your raw capability to land in the primary inbox rather than the spam folder. Statistically, roughly 20% of commercial B2B emails fail to reach the main inbox. Protecting your deliverability requires continuous list hygiene, low bounce rates, and complete authentication protocols (SPF, DKIM, DMARC).Navigating Compliance and Email Laws
Compliance means adhering strictly to international data laws like GDPR in the European Union, CAN-SPAM in the United States, and CCPA in California. The legal downsides of non-compliance are severe: GDPR penalties can scale up to €20 million, while a single intentional CAN-SPAM violation carries a penalty fine of up to $51,744. To remain fully compliant, always require explicit opt-in consent, supply clear, visible unsubscribe links in every footer, and maintain honest sender identity information.

Your subject line dictates your initial entry point. Data reveals that 47% of recipients open an email based entirely on the subject line text. Keep your copy under 50 characters to prevent mobile truncation, create immediate curiosity without using deceptive "clickbait" hooks, and consistently run automated split tests to optimize performance.
More than half of global email engagement happens on mobile screens. If a layout renders brokenly or features tiny, unclickable links on a phone, up to 70% of readers will delete it instantly. Utilize clean, single-column responsive frameworks that auto-adjust across all screen form factors.
Storytelling in Email: Avoid dry, feature-heavy data lists. Frame your updates around relatable narratives—such as founder origin stories, product breakthrough moments, or customer journeys. Narrative structured data is significantly more memorable than cold facts.
Customer Testimonials: Leverage social proof to lower purchasing friction. Showcasing verified reviews and positive case studies builds immediate institutional trust, with 72% of buyers stating that real testimonials elevate their trust in an organization. A comprehensive email funnel relies on a balanced mix of structural, behavioral, and transactional sequences.
The Welcome Email: Sent the moment a user registers. Welcome emails see average open rates of around 50%—nearly 86% higher than standard broadcasts, making them your single most valuable real estate for establishing brand voice.
The Onboarding Sequence: An automated drip that walks new users through your product. A frictionless onboarding cycle speeds up the user's "time-to-value," which directly boosts your long-term product retention.
Educational Content: Informative guides, industry tear-downs, and actionable insights that build domain authority. Nurtured leads interacting with educational content routinely make significantly larger final purchases.
Promotional Campaigns: High-intent, sales-focused announcements regarding specialized product offers or product drops. Well-crafted promotional emails remain highly influential, with 60% of buyers noting that email direct-marketing drives their final purchasing behavior.
Transactional Emails: Triggered messages like purchase receipts, shipping notifications, or password resets. Because these carry functional information, they command exceptional open rates (often exceeding 80%).
Re-Engagement Sequences: Targeted win-back campaigns built to re-activate dormant subscribers. Re-engaging old accounts is highly efficient, as customer acquisition costs can run 5 to 25 times higher than retaining existing contacts.
Referral Campaigns: Messages encouraging current advocates to share your platform. Referred customers deliver higher baseline conversion values, showing a 16% lift in lifetime value (LTV).

Data consistency prevents wasted spend. Startups must tightly monitor their primary email Key Performance Indicators (KPIs):
Metric | Business Definition | Core Optimization Lever |
Open Rate | % of delivered emails opened by recipients | Subject line testing, preview text, sender name |
Click-Through Rate (CTR) | % of readers who clicked a link inside the email | Call-to-Action (CTA) clarity, copy relevance |
Conversion Rate | % of readers who completed the target goal (e.g., purchase, signup) | Landing page alignment, offer friction reduction |
Bounce Rate | % of sent emails rejected by receiving servers | Regular list cleaning, domain authentication |
Unsubscribe Rate | % of recipients opting out of future sends | Content frequency adjustments, deep segmentation |
Never guess what your market wants. Use systematic split-testing to isolate single variables—such as testing two distinct subject lines or alternating between a button and a text link. Transitioning to a strict, data-driven optimization approach can increase your total email marketing ROI by up to 83%.
